[ Upstream commit b60cac14bb3c88cff2a7088d9095b01a80938c41 ]
With the dropping of the IOPOLL checking in the per-opcode handlers,
we inadvertently left two checks in the recv/recvmsg and send/sendmsg
prep handlers for the same thing, and one of them includes addr2 which
holds the flags for these opcodes.
Fix it up and kill the redundant checks.

This doesn't look right, and cannot be as the problem was added with a
5.19 merge issue. Please drop this patch from 5.18-stable, thanks.
